How to start building graphic novel?
1 answer
2024-11-14 07:28
First, you need to have a great idea. It could be a unique story, a new take on an old concept, or an interesting character. Then, start sketching out the main scenes and characters roughly. This helps you visualize the flow of the story.

What are the important elements in building graphic novel?
2 answers
2024-11-14 08:16
One important element is the story structure. It has to be logical and keep the reader interested. The use of color and shading in the illustrations can enhance the mood. And the pacing, how quickly or slowly the story unfolds, is key. For example, a fast - paced action scene might use short panels and dynamic lines, while a slow, emotional moment could have larger, more detailed panels. Another element is the lettering. The font and placement of the text should be easy to read and add to the overall aesthetic of the page.
